Overview

The Mojave Desert is a vast and beautiful desert that spans across southeastern California. It is known for its unique Joshua trees, stunning rock formations, and diverse wildlife.

The Mojave Desert is home to Joshua Tree National Park, a popular destination for hiking, rock climbing, and stargazing. It is also known for its unique landscapes and diverse ecosystems.
